What is Repentance?

Repentance is a fundamental concept in many religions and spiritual practices. It refers to the act of turning away from sin and turning towards God or a higher power. Repentance involves acknowledging one's wrongdoings, expressing remorse, and making a commitment to change.

Why is Repentance Important?

Repentance is essential for several reasons:

  • It reconciles us with God: Repentance allows us to repair our relationship with God, who is holy and cannot tolerate sin.
  • It brings forgiveness and healing: When we repent, God forgives our sins and grants us healing from the guilt and shame they cause.
  • It transforms our lives: Repentance leads to a change of heart and a transformation of our lives. It helps us break free from sinful habits and live in accordance with God's will.

How to Repent

The process of repentance involves several steps:

  1. Acknowledge your sins: Recognize the wrongdoings you have committed, both in thought and action.
  2. Confess your sins to God: Express your remorse to God and ask for His forgiveness.
  3. Turn away from sin: Make a conscious decision to break away from your sinful behaviors and thoughts.
  4. Make amends: If possible, take steps to make amends for the harm you have caused others.
  5. Seek God's help: Pray for God's strength and guidance in your journey of repentance.

Benefits of Repentance

Repentance brings numerous benefits to those who practice it:

  • Forgiveness and reconciliation: Repentance enables us to experience forgiveness from God and restore our relationship with Him.
  • Peace and joy: When we repent, the guilt and shame of our sins are lifted, leading to inner peace and joy.
  • Spiritual growth: Repentance is a catalyst for spiritual growth. It helps us to become more aware of our weaknesses and to grow in holiness.
  • Eternal life: Ultimate repentance is the key to eternal life in the presence of God.

Repentance is a vital aspect of our spiritual life. It is the means by which we reconcile with God, receive forgiveness, and transform our lives. By acknowledging our sins, seeking forgiveness, and turning away from sin, we can experience the grace of God and live in accordance with His will. Remember that repentance is an ongoing process, and God is always ready to welcome us back with open arms.
